My favorite recent example was the project of a customer in Brentwood who had gotten a quote of $36,000 to remodel three small bathrooms. The customer wanted a European look. Our designer drafted layouts with IKEA refrigerator cabinets altered to fit into narrow bathroom spaces, and customized with drawers. Minor plumbing alterations were needed. We completed three wonderful, European style bathrooms for under $9,000, labor and materials.

Speaking of bathrooms, you do have the choice of the cabinets IKEA sells specifically for bathrooms, or using IKEA kitchen cabinets for bathrooms. In some cases, the kitchen cabinets are much better solutions and certainly you have many more options with their kitchen cabinets. As mentioned above, it is entirely possible to do minor alterations to kitchen cabinets to fit them into even small bathrooms. Given the basic principle that the smaller the kitchen, the more vital precise planning is, with a bathroom it becomes crucial.
